• 5 (0)

I-Imagine For Digital Marketing And Advertising Agency

Located in Qalyubia, Egypt



  • 5 (0)

Digital Marketing & Advertising

I-imagine for digital marketing and advertising agencys Projects

Projects done by I-imagine for digital marketing and advertising agency provides.





There is no available result





Need help selecting an agency ?
Start